Siding Built for What Town 'n' Country Actually Deals With
Town 'n' Country sits inland from Tampa Bay but not far enough to escape what the bay sends its way. Homes here still take the full brunt of a Gulf Coast climate: hurricane-force wind gusts during tropical systems, wind-driven rain that gets pushed sideways into every seam and lap joint, salt-laden air that rides in on the sea breeze most afternoons, and some of the most intense, sustained UV exposure of any market in the country. None of that is occasional weather — it's the daily operating condition for every piece of siding on every house in this neighborhood.
That combination is hard on building materials in specific, predictable ways. UV breaks down surface coatings and dries out anything with organic content. Wind-driven rain finds every gap in flashing and caulk and pushes moisture behind the cladding, not just against it. Salt air accelerates corrosion on fasteners and trim and leaves a fine residue that holds moisture against the wall longer than plain rain would. A siding replacement in Town 'n' Country has to be specified and installed with all three of those forces in mind at once, not just picked for looks.

Signs a Town 'n' Country Home Needs Siding Replacement, Not Another Repair
Older homes in this part of Hillsborough County were sided with a mix of materials over the decades — original wood lap, vinyl retrofits, and in some cases early fiber cement that's now reaching the end of its service life. Repair makes sense when the damage is isolated. Replacement is the right call once the underlying material itself is failing, because patching a wall that's already compromised just buys a little time before the same problems resurface.
- Visible warping, buckling, or waviness across a section of wall, usually a sign of moisture trapped behind the siding
- Soft or spongy spots when you press on the siding near the bottom courses or around windows and doors
- Paint that won't hold — recurring peeling or blistering even after repainting, usually pointing to moisture movement, not a paint problem
- Cracked, delaminating, or swelling panels, common on older wood-based or lower-grade composite products after years of Florida sun and rain
- Rust streaking from fasteners or trim, a sign the salt air has already gotten to the metal underneath
- Rising energy bills or noticeably drafty rooms, which can mean the siding and the moisture barrier behind it are no longer doing their job
- Visible gaps opening up at seams, corners, or where siding meets trim, window frames, or the roofline
If you're seeing two or more of these at once, it's usually more cost-effective to replace the affected elevations properly than to keep chasing individual repairs.
What a Correct Siding Replacement Involves
Siding replacement is not just pulling off the old material and nailing up new panels in the same spots. Done right, it's a full assessment and rebuild of the wall system:
Tear-off and inspection
Once the old siding is off, the sheathing underneath gets inspected for water damage, soft spots, and rot — problems that are invisible until the wall is opened up. Any compromised sheathing gets replaced before anything new goes back on. Skipping this step is the single most common shortcut that leads to problems five or ten years down the road.
Moisture barrier and flashing
A new weather-resistant barrier goes over the sheathing, with flashing detailed correctly around every window, door, and penetration. In a climate that gets wind-driven rain, this layer is what actually keeps water out of the wall cavity — the siding itself is the first line of defense, not the only one.
Fastening to spec
Fastener type, spacing, and placement all matter more in a high-wind coastal climate than they do in milder parts of the country. Manufacturer installation instructions specify fastener patterns for a reason, and in Hillsborough County that installation has to meet Florida Building Code wind-load requirements for the applicable wind zone — not a generic national standard.
Trim, caulking, and paint match
Corner boards, window and door trim, and the transitions where siding meets the roofline or foundation are where most long-term failures start if they're rushed. Correct sealant selection and placement, plus a finish that matches or complements the home, finish the job.

How the Common Options Compare in This Climate
| Material | Moisture Behavior | UV / Fade Resistance | Wind & Impact Durability | Typical Maintenance |
|---|---|---|---|---|
| Vinyl | Doesn't rot, but can warp or deform under heat and reflected sunlight | Color fades over time; not repaintable in most cases | Can crack or blow off in high wind if not rated for the zone | Low, but limited repair options once damaged |
| LP SmartSide (engineered wood) | Treated against rot, but still wood-based; vulnerable if the finish is breached | Requires factory or field finish upkeep | Good when installed correctly | Moderate — finish and seams need monitoring |
| Primed wood / cedar | Absorbs moisture readily; highest risk in humid, rainy climates | Finish breaks down fastest under intense UV | Fair, but softens over time | High — regular repainting and sealing |
| James Hardie fiber cement | Does not absorb water or rot; engineered HZ lines for humid climates | ColorPlus factory finish resists fading | Non-combustible, rated for high-wind installation | Low — occasional wash, no repainting for years |

Permitting and Code Considerations in Hillsborough County
Siding replacement in unincorporated Hillsborough County, including Town 'n' Country, requires a permit, and the installation has to meet the wind-load provisions of the Florida Building Code for the applicable wind zone. This isn't a formality — it directly affects what fastening pattern and installation method are acceptable, and it's part of why we don't treat siding installation as interchangeable across products. A crew that pulls permits and passes inspection in this specific county regularly knows what the inspector is going to look for, which keeps the job moving instead of stalling on a callback.
What Drives Cost on a Siding Replacement Here
Every home is different, but the same handful of factors move the price up or down on most Town 'n' Country projects:
- Square footage and home shape — more corners, dormers, and cutouts mean more trim work and labor per square foot.
- Condition of the sheathing underneath — hidden water damage found during tear-off adds material and labor that couldn't be quoted sight-unseen.
- Siding profile and accessories — lap width, shingle-style accents, and trim details all affect material cost.
- Number of stories and access — second-story work and tight lot lines add time.
- Full-house versus partial replacement — replacing one elevation costs less than the whole exterior, but color and profile matching become a bigger factor.
